Definitely 2 7800GT will out perform a single GTX but not all the time it depends on what games & also in resolutions. In lower resolutions a single GTX just slightly out perform the dual GT for about 6-12fps but in higher resolution mode the SLI 7800 GT can really take the full advantage, it beats the GTX for about 20-40fps.

Actually the 7800GTX 512MB is priced in line with the X1900XTX (in fact it's more expensive by 100USD).

The X1800XT is priced in line with a 7800GTX 256MB... therefore it's only logical that the X1800XT was intended to compete with the 7800GTX 256MB whereas the X1900XTX was mean't to compete with the 7800GTX 512MB.

They're all products released out of retaliation.
